Transaction 765687ed23bb562bc4b627e0aa40fbd5962da52954085d78ef7021345edafd63

1 Input
2 Outputs
  • 765687ed23bb562bc4b627e0aa40fbd5962da52954085d78ef7021345edafd63:0
  • value  11410000
    address  17vP2aEXfn125uwr1NBJYnBHDw6BkECivw
  • 765687ed23bb562bc4b627e0aa40fbd5962da52954085d78ef7021345edafd63:1
  • value  27149072
    address  332vCPcts6hiRfWP5voUkkppixmXFuC55u